TextPlay

Welcome to the TextPlay repository! 👋
This versatile Python module provides a range of text-related functions and tools to enhance your text analysis, summarization, translation, Morse code encoding/decoding, Google search, and more.

To use my module

pip install textPlay
import textPlay

Features

  • Google Search 🔍: This tool will search Google for a query and display the results. you can specify the number of results to display.
from textPlay import google_search

search_query = "Python programming"
top_results = google_search(search_query, num_results=3)
print(top_results)

  • Morse Code Encoder/Decoder 📣: This tool will encode and decode a message using the morse code. It will automatically detect if the input is morse code or text.
from textPlay import morse

morse = Morse()

encoded_text = morse.coder("Hello, World!")
print("Encoded Text:", encoded_text)

decoded_text = morse.decoder(encoded_text)
print("Decoded Text:", decoded_text)

  • Box 📦: This tool will print a box with a message and a title with specified length.
from textPlay import box

title = "Title"
content = ["word 1", "word 2"]
width_percentage = 99  # Adjust as needed
box_with_title = create_box(title, content, width_percentage)
print(box_with_title)

  • Colors: This tool will print text in different colors and styles.
from textPlay import colors

print(f"{RED}This is red text{RESET}")
print(f"{BG_GREEN}This has a green background{RESET}")
print(f"{BOLD}This is bold text{RESET}")

  • Options: This tool will display a menu with options and handle user input for navigation and selection. Main function to display a menu with options and handle user input for navigation and selection.
from textPlay import options

options(option=[('Option A', lambda: print("Option A selected")),
                ('Option B', lambda: print("Option B selected")),
                ('Option C', lambda: print("Option C selected")),
                ('Option D', lambda: print("Option D selected"))],
                index=">",
                head="Select an option:",
                delay=0.2,
                exit_msg="Exiting...",
                exit_key="esc")

  • Password Generator: This tool will generate a random password with the specified length.
from textPlay import password_generator

password = password_generator(length=12)
print(password)

  • Encryption Animation: Simulate the encryption process by displaying random special characters before revealing the actual word.
from textPlay import encrypt_animation

encrypted("Hello", sleep_time=0.1, end_color=BLUE, special_characters="!@#$%^&*()_+-=[]{}|;:,.<>?/")

  • Progress Bar Loader: This tool will display a progress bar with a loading animation. Simulate and display a progress bar incrementing from 0% to 100%.
from textPlay import progress_bar_loader

# Display a progress bar with custom parameters
progress_bar_loader(length=30, symbol='*', empty_symbol='-', color_on_completion=GREEN)
  • Files: This tool will list, delete, rename, and move files and folders.
from textPlay import files

files = files.list_dir(USER)
print(files)

  • Backend: Executes the given command in the background using the subprocess module.
from textPlay import backend

list_dir = backend.backend_exec("ls")
print(list_dir)


  • CLI: A command line interface (CLI) for textPlay.

Help

textPlay --help

or

textPlay -h

To display all the CLI options


Version

textPlay --version

or

textPlay -v

To display the version of textPlay.


Menu

textPlay --menu

or

textPlay -m

To display the menu of textPlay.


Contact

textPlay --contact

or

textPlay -c

To display the contact details of textPlay.


Update

textPlay --update

or

textPlay -U

To update the textPlay module.
